Pomme (singer)

Pomme, whose full name is Claire Pommet (born August 2, 1996), is a French singer-songwriter, composer, and multi-instrumentalist. She is known for her distinctive voice, poetic lyrics, and introspective themes often centered around love, relationships, nature, and personal experiences.

Pomme began learning music at a young age, initially studying cello and later moving to the guitar. She independently released her debut EP, En cavale, in 2015. Her debut studio album, À peu près, was released in 2017 and received critical acclaim for its delicate melodies and heartfelt songwriting.

She achieved wider recognition with her second album, Les failles, released in 2019. This album further explored themes of vulnerability and featured more sophisticated production. In 2020, Les failles cachées (les sessions lacustres), a reinterpretation of Les failles recorded by a lake, was released.

Her third album, consolation, released in 2022, marked a shift towards more electronic and experimental sounds while maintaining her signature lyrical depth. The album explored themes of grief, healing, and the passage of time.

Pomme has been the recipient of several awards, including the Victoires de la Musique award for Album révélation in 2020 for Les failles. She is a prominent figure in the French music scene and has toured extensively both in France and internationally. She also advocates for LGBTQ+ rights and environmental awareness.
